Wärtsilä NSD and Fortum Engineering have concluded a co-operation agreement on development of energy solutions based on natural gas for the Central European markets. The essence of the agreement concerns development of a new power plant concept which will form the core of a new total cogeneration (combined heat and power) application.
The use of natural gas coupled with the high power plant efficiency achievable using the principle of cogeneration will result in an environmentally advantageous energy generation process.
The co-operation between Wärtsilä NSD and Fortum Engineering will comprise the development, marketing, sales, construction, financing, and operation and maintenance of the power plants. Fortum Engineering will design the power plant concept and also be responsible for power plant delivery. Wärtsilä NSD will design and supply the gas engines.
This co-operation agreement strengthens the position of both companies in Central Europe. Fortum Engineering is wellestablished in this market as a supplier of power plants and environmentally sound technologies. Wärtsilä NSD is a leading global manufacturer of gas engines. Pooling the complementary strengths of the two companies will make it easier to increase their business volume in the region.
The co-operation agreement does not include any form of cross-ownership.
